Shubi Zhang is a scholar working on Aerospace Engineering, Oceanography and Astronomy and Astrophysics. According to data from OpenAlex, Shubi Zhang has authored 38 papers receiving a total of 349 indexed citations (citations by other indexed papers that have themselves been cited), including 31 papers in Aerospace Engineering, 31 papers in Oceanography and 19 papers in Astronomy and Astrophysics. Recurrent topics in Shubi Zhang’s work include Geophysics and Gravity Measurements (31 papers), GNSS positioning and interference (27 papers) and Ionosphere and magnetosphere dynamics (18 papers). Shubi Zhang is often cited by papers focused on Geophysics and Gravity Measurements (31 papers), GNSS positioning and interference (27 papers) and Ionosphere and magnetosphere dynamics (18 papers). Shubi Zhang collaborates with scholars based in China, Australia and Austria. Shubi Zhang's co-authors include Nan Ding, Qingzhi Zhao, Wanqiang Yao, Yibin Yao, Wenyuan Zhang, Nanshan Zheng, Xin Liu, Wei Yang, Yingbing Li and Kegen Yu and has published in prestigious journals such as IEEE Transactions on Geoscience and Remote Sensing, Sensors and Remote Sensing.
